Aikido Keri-Waza: Basic Defensive Techniques Against Kicks Book by Mark Stokmans Steve Tarani Getting Position When Your OpponentAikido, Keri waza deals with a subject which is not commonplace in most aikido dojo's; defensive techniques against kicks. This book aims at providing a basis of training in Keri waza. Not only an explanation of techniques but also explaining how training can be structured to enable educational, safe and fun practice.
